If you're of those where the settings are not "sticking" and you have to use the LOW+SAVE then ULTRA+SAVE trick, can you check your UserCfg.opt file for the following:

{Graphics
	Version 1.1.0
	Preset Custom

Change whatever Preset value you have to Custom, then start the game and see whether you still have to use the trick.

There are a few things not right, and possibly causing FS2020 to chock when reading the settings and inducing errors when rendering.

The one I can spot immediately is OmniContributionCullingThreshold which has never been 0 since day 1.

For what it's worth, here is my entire file:

  1. Backup your file then copy/paste mine.
  2. Copy/paste the Adapter setting from your backup file.
  3. Copy/paste the InstalledPackagesPath setting (last line of the file) from your backup file.
  4. Just in case, when you change a 2D setting, try using the same in VR too (like in my file)

NB: OmniContributionCullingThreshold has different values between 2D and VR by default. I don't know whether this is bug, or whether it is intentional (culling out some computing in VR).

PS: I don't seem to have any problem with "non sticking settings" however this doesn't change the fact visuals are really different for me too with SU5. My settings below are not meant to be a "reference" everyone should use, just a sane base to start with given at least on my system, they stick between sessions (so it seems to me).

FWIW, I just decided to increase Render Scaling as my 2070 Super was sitting at around 62% utilization at this airport, PHLI.  Went to 120 from 100 and it's a little cleaner for sure, so this is a way of course to sharpen things.  I was not able to do this previously as I would have already been in the high 80's here.

Also, I did do Nyxx's trick in flight, changed render scaling as well, then went to UserOptions.cfg or whatever it's called and see LOD is actually at 2.0 FWIW.  I toggled to Low-End and applied, and that value went to 0.25.  So toggled back to Ultra, applied, and it did go back to LOD 2.0 but here's the catch and I assume you folks already know this by I didn't:  I then changed the .cfg to Read Only, went out of the flight to the Main Screen, then started a new flight and the values are retained in .cfg, and it looks like it is from this screenshot.  It is very sharp on screen versus this compressed shot:
